#b774d9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b774d9 is composed of 71.8% red, 45.5%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.7% cyan, 46.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 279.8 degrees, a saturation of 57.1% and a lightness of 65.3%. #b774d9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e8ff with #6f00b3.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#b774d9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b774d9 has RGB values of R:183, G:116, B:217 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 12023001.

Shades and Tints of #b774d9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b040f is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b774d9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7a4a9 is the less saturated color, while #c252fb is the most saturated one.
